BTEC Courses
Regent will be delivering a dynamic BTEC (Level 3) Programme in Year 12 and 13 from September 2022 allowing students to develop vocational skills to move to university or into direct employment. This will follow on from the successful BTEC (Level 2) courses in Year 10 and 11. BTECs provide the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a field or subject and are an excellent alternative to the more theory-focused A Levels.
BTECs are taught through practice, where students go on multiple educational visits and meet industry specialists during their course, followed by a 1-week work experience in Year 12.
